Kotlin เป็นภาษาที่ใช้ในการพัฒนาแอปพลิเคชันที่มีความลื่นไหลและมีประสิทธิภาพ โดยเฉพาะในการพัฒนาแอปพลิเคชัน Android ที่ได้รับความนิยมอย่างสูงในปัจจุบัน สิ่งหนึ่งที่ทำให้ Kotlin มีความสะดวกในการใช้งานคือ Operator ซึ่งเป็นเครื่องหมายหรือสัญลักษณ์ที่ใช้ในการดำเนินการต่าง ๆ บนข้อมูลภายในโปรแกรม ในบทความนี้เราจะมาทำความรู้จักกับ Operator ใน Kotlin อย่างง่าย ๆ มีตัวอย่างโค้ดและอธิบายการทำงาน พร้อมยกตัวอย่าง use case ในโลกจริงเพื่อให้ผู้อ่านเข้าใจมากขึ้น
ประเภทของ Operator ใน Kotlin
Kotlin มี Operator หลายประเภท ได้แก่:
1. Arithmetic Operators (ตัวดำเนินการทางคณิตศาสตร์): ใช้ในการทำการคำนวณต่าง ๆ เช่น บวก (`+`), ลบ (`-`), คูณ (`*`), หาร (`/`), โมดูลัส (`%`) 2. Relational Operators (ตัวดำเนินการเปรียบเทียบ): ใช้ในการเปรียบเทียบค่า เช่น มากกว่า (`>`), น้อยกว่า (`<`), เท่ากับ (`==`), ไม่เท่ากับ (`!=`), มากกว่าหรือเท่ากับ (`>=`), น้อยกว่าหรือเท่ากับ (`<=`) 3. Logical Operators (ตัวดำเนินการเชิงตรรกะ): ใช้ในการประมวลผลตรรกะ เช่น AND (`&&`), OR (`||`), NOT (`!`) 4. Assignment Operators (ตัวดำเนินการกำหนดค่า): ใช้ในการกำหนดค่าให้กับตัวแปร เช่น (`=`), (`+=`), (`-=`), (`*=`), (`/=`) 5. Unary Operators (ตัวดำเนินการยูนาร์): ใช้กับตัวแปรเดียว เช่น การเปลี่ยนสัญญาณ (`+`, `-`)
มาดูตัวอย่างโค้ดในการใช้งาน Operator ของ Kotlin กัน:
ในโค้ดข้างต้น เราแสดงการใช้งาน Operator ต่าง ๆ ในการทำงานพื้นฐาน เช่น การคำนวณค่าบวก ลบ คูณ หาร รวมถึงการเปรียบเทียบ และการดำเนินการที่เกี่ยวกับตรรกะและกำหนดค่าให้กับตัวแปร
การใช้งาน Operator ใน Kotlin มีความสำคัญและประโยชน์ในหลายสถานการณ์ ค่อนข้างจะยกตัวอย่าง use case ในโลกจริง เช่น
1. การคำนวณทางการเงิน
แอปพลิเคชันการจัดการทางการเงินสามารถใช้ Operator ในการคำนวณรายรับ รายจ่าย และกำไรของแต่ละเดือน
2. การสร้างเกม
ในเกมที่มีการคำนวณ คะแนนหรือแต้มผู้เล่น สามารถใช้ Operator ในการคำนวณเพื่อเพิ่มคะแน, และเปรียบเทียบคะแนนระหว่างผู้เล่น
3. ระบบประเมินผลการศึกษา
ในโปรแกรมที่ใช้ในการประเมินผลการศึกษา เช่น การเฉลี่ยคะแนน นักเรียน สามารถใช้ Operator ในการคำนวณค่าผลรวมและค่าเฉลี่ย
การเข้าใจการใช้งาน Operator เป็นสิ่งที่สำคัญมากสำหรับนักพัฒนาซอฟต์แวร์ เนื่องจากมันทำให้เราสามารถควบคุมข้อมูลได้อย่างแม่นยำและมีประสิทธิภาพ นอกจากนี้ Operator ยังสามารถใช้ในการสร้างโครงสร้างควบคุมการทำงานของโปรแกรม เช่น เงื่อนไขและลูป ซึ่งมีบทบาทสำคัญในการพัฒนาแอปพลิเคชันต่าง ๆ
หากคุณต้องการเรียนรู้เพิ่มเติมเกี่ยวกับการเขียนโปรแกรมภาษา Kotlin และพบว่าการทำงานกับ Operator น่าสนใจ คุณสามารถเข้ามาเรียนที่ EPT (Expert-Programming-Tutor) ซึ่งมีคอร์สพิเศษสำหรับการศึกษาภาษา Kotlin และภาษาอื่น ๆ ที่จะช่วยเพิ่มพูนความรู้และทักษะในการเขียนโปรแกรมของคุณ
การใช้งาน Operator ในภาษา Kotlin ถือเป็นพื้นฐานที่สำคัญในการพัฒนาโปรแกรม ประเภทต่าง ๆ ของ Operator ทำให้เราสามารถประมวลผลข้อมูลได้อย่างมีประสิทธิภาพ โดยเฉพาะสำหรับผู้เริ่มต้น การทำความเข้าใจในส่วนนี้จะเป็นการสร้างรากฐานที่แข็งแรงในการเขียนโปรแกรมต่อไป อย่าลังเลที่จะลงมือเรียนรู้และสนุกไปกับการเขียนโปรแกรม!
การเรียนรู้ดังกล่าวจะทำให้คุณสามารถพัฒนาแอปพลิเคชันที่มีความซับซ้อนได้ และช่วยให้คุณเป็นนักพัฒนาที่มีศักยภาพในโลกของเทคโนโลยีที่เติบโตอย่างรวดเร็ว วันนี้คุณสามารถเริ่มต้นการเดินทางในโลกของการเขียนโปรแกรมที่ EPTได้แล้ว!
หมายเหตุ: ข้อมูลในบทความนี้อาจจะผิด โปรดตรวจสอบความถูกต้องของบทความอีกครั้งหนึ่ง บทความนี้ไม่สามารถนำไปใช้อ้างอิงใด ๆ ได้ ทาง EPT ไม่ขอยืนยันความถูกต้อง และไม่ขอรับผิดชอบต่อความเสียหายใดที่เกิดจากบทความชุดนี้ทั้งทางทรัพย์สิน ร่างกาย หรือจิตใจของผู้อ่านและผู้เกี่ยวข้อง
Tag ที่น่าสนใจ: java c# vb.net python c c++ machine_learning web database oop cloud aws ios android
หากมีข้อผิดพลาด/ต้องการพูดคุยเพิ่มเติมเกี่ยวกับบทความนี้ กรุณาแจ้งที่ http://m.me/Expert.Programming.Tutor
085-350-7540 (DTAC)
084-88-00-255 (AIS)
026-111-618
หรือทาง EMAIL: NTPRINTF@GMAIL.COM